Output 166e72ce7a14658c3396b226a1955e931fb6f81adfdc67d9880fd2bd7a189325:0

value
39991
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a9359a3bc4d53ba059f3b1e7550dbff6f35a7a OP_EQUAL
address
342hXDM3mrRxo69P8YCQD5k5jo3mVmm29U
transaction
166e72ce7a14658c3396b226a1955e931fb6f81adfdc67d9880fd2bd7a189325
spent
true